National Games: Chen shocks in 10m dive, Zhang breaks swim record & Hou bags 3rd weightlifting title

Earlier this week at the Chinese mainland’s 15th National Games in Shenzhen, athletes lit up the competition, scooping 33 golds across 22 events. From jaw-dropping dives to record-smashing swims and raw weightlifting power, here’s your highlight reel! 🤩

💦 Diving: Shanghai’s Chen Yuxi fought off a fever to claim women’s 10m platform gold with 412.30 points. After a shaky prelim, she nailed an 81.60 on her 407C final dive, edging Sichuan’s world champ Lu Wei by 28.30 points. Shandong’s Liu Zihan rounded out the podium.

🌊 Springboard: Olympic double gold medallist Wang Zongyuan dominated the men’s 3m field. He kicked off with an 88.40 on his 407C, kept the lead throughout, and capped it with a near-perfect 106.40 final dive, finishing on 549.85. Hubei’s Zheng Jiuyuan and Guangdong’s He Chao took silver and bronze.

🏊 Swim: Shandong’s 18-year-old Zhang Zhanshuo stole the show in the men’s 400m freestyle, blasting a 3:42.82 to smash his own junior world record. He out-touched elite names like Asia record-holder Sun Yang and 2024 Olympic champion Pan Zhanle. Xu Haibo (Hubei) and Fei Liwei (Zhejiang) completed the podium.

🏋️‍♀️ Weightlifting: Hou showcased unmatched consistency, lifting her way to a third straight National Games gold in her weight class, proving she’s the one to watch on the platform.
